What Are RPG Games?
At their core, RPG games (role-playing games) allow players to assume the roles of characters in a fictional setting. These games often involve quests, character development, and decision-making that can impact the game's outcome. The interactive nature of RPG games provides a dynamic learning environment, making them perfect for simulating business scenarios.

Unlocking Creativity Through Gameplay
Studies show that engaging in RPG games can enhance creative thinking. Players must think outside the box to navigate challenges, often leading to innovative solutions in real life. A business context allows teams to come together, generating ideas that might not emerge in a typical boardroom setting. Here’s a quick list of how RPG influences creativity:
- Experimentation: The freedom to try different strategies without repercussions encourages risk-taking.
- Collaboration: Players often need to work together to succeed, fostering team dynamics.
- Problem-solving: Each challenge requires critical thinking and resource management, akin to business scenarios.
